Pepper Pot
A slow-cooked stew from Montserrat made with meat (traditionally goat, but also beef, pork, or chicken) and vegetables in a flavourful broth seasoned with Caribbean spices; a cultural dish served at family gatherings and special events; distinct from the Guyanese pepperpot which uses cassareep.
